Education
- 2006 Department of Applied Chemistry, Nagoya University (Ph.D.)
- 2002 Department of Applied Chemistry, Nagoya University (B.Eng.)
Job Experience
- Sep 2020-present Junior Associate Professor (Lecturer), Institute of Materials Innovation, Institutes of Innovation for Future Society, Nagoya University (concurrent position)
- Apr 2017-present Junior Associate Professor (Lecturer), Department of Molecular and Macromolecular Chemistry, Nagoya University
- Feb 2017-Mar 2017 Junior Associate Professor (Lecturer), Department of Applied Chemistry, Nagoya University
- Oct 2007-Jan 2017 Assistant Professor, Department of Applied Chemistry, Nagoya University
- Jul 2011-Sep 2011 Visiting Scientist, Department of Materials Science, Massachusetts Institute of Technology (Host: Prof. Edwin L. Thomas, Dean of Eng, Rice University)
- Oct 2006-Sep 2007 Research Fellow (PD), Japan Society for the Promotion of Science; and Postdoctoral Associate, Department of Chemistry, University of Minneosta (Advisor: Prof. Timothy P. Lodge, previous Editor of Macromolecules and ACS Macro Letters)
- Apr 2006-Sep 2006 Research Fellow (DC2), Japan Society for the Promotion of Science
- Apr 2004-Mar 2006 Research Assistant, 21st century COE Program, Nagoya University
Research Interests
- Nanostructures from multicomponent polymers
- Living polymerization (i.e., RAFT polymerization)
- Complexation or Conjugation with polymers and other materials (i.e., ILs, nanoparticles, biomolecules)
- Supramolecular assemblies of polymers
